David Neto91bfb4c2016-02-23 22:26:18 -050049 expected_stdout = '''glslc - Compile shaders into SPIR-V
50
51Usage: glslc [options] file...
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-040052
53An input file of - represents standard input.
54
55Options:
56 -c Only run preprocess, compile, and assemble steps.
57 -Dmacro[=defn] Add an implicit macro definition.
58 -E Outputs only the results of the preprocessing step.
Lei Zhang1ccede12016-02-24 09:30:32 -050059 Output defaults to standard output.
David Neto7ae44a12017-01-23 17:24:33 -050060 -fauto-bind-uniforms
61 Automatically assign bindings to uniform variables that
62 don't have an explicit 'binding' layout in the shader
63 source.
Benjamin Chrétiend1f763c2018-02-09 18:08:58 +010064 -fauto-map-locations
65 Automatically assign locations to uniform variables that
66 don't have an explicit 'location' layout in the shader
67 source.
David Neto620ee652021-04-22 10:22:30 -040068 -fauto-combined-image-sampler
69 Removes sampler variables and converts existing textures
70 to combined image-samplers.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-040071 -fentry-point=<name>
72 Specify the entry point name for HLSL compilation, for
73 all subsequent source files. Default is "main".
David Neto5fd1b252018-04-13 16:27:04 -040074 -fhlsl_functionality1, -fhlsl-functionality1
75 Enable extension SPV_GOOGLE_hlsl_functionality1 for HLSL
76 compilation.
David Netoc21dd102019-06-13 17:44:25 -040077 -finvert-y Invert position.Y output in vertex shader.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-040078 -fhlsl-iomap Use HLSL IO mappings for bindings.
79 -fhlsl-offsets Use HLSL offset rules for packing members of blocks.
80 Affects only GLSL. HLSL rules are always used for HLSL.
81 -flimit=<settings>
82 Specify resource limits. Each limit is specified by a limit
83 name followed by an integer value. Tokens should be
84 separated by whitespace. If the same limit is specified
85 several times, only the last setting takes effect.
86 -flimit-file <file>
87 Set limits as specified in the given file.
David Neto2cbf7902019-06-19 00:23:21 -040088 -fnan-clamp Generate code for max and min builtins so that, when given
89 a NaN operand, the other operand is returned. Similarly,
90 the clamp builtin will favour the non-NaN operands, as if
91 clamp were implemented as a composition of max and min.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-040092 -fresource-set-binding [stage] <reg0> <set0> <binding0>
93 [<reg1> <set1> <binding1>...]
94 Explicitly sets the descriptor set and binding for
95 HLSL resources, by register name. Optionally restrict
96 it to a single stage.
97 -fcbuffer-binding-base [stage] <value>
98 Same as -fubo-binding-base.
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-040099 -fimage-binding-base [stage] <value>
David Netoa2900672017-01-28 13:03:24 -0800100 Sets the lowest automatically assigned binding number for
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400101 images. Optionally only set it for a single shader stage.
David Neto63313f92017-06-07 09:15:34 -0700102 For HLSL, the resource register number is added to this
103 base.
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400104 -fsampler-binding-base [stage] <value>
David Netoa2900672017-01-28 13:03:24 -0800105 Sets the lowest automatically assigned binding number for
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400106 samplers Optionally only set it for a single shader stage.
David Neto63313f92017-06-07 09:15:34 -0700107 For HLSL, the resource register number is added to this
108 base.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-0400109 -fssbo-binding-base [stage] <value>
110 Sets the lowest automatically assigned binding number for
111 shader storage buffer objects (SSBO). Optionally only set
112 it for a single shader stage. Only affects GLSL.
113 -ftexture-binding-base [stage] <value>
114 Sets the lowest automatically assigned binding number for
115 textures. Optionally only set it for a single shader stage.
116 For HLSL, the resource register number is added to this
117 base.
118 -fuav-binding-base [stage] <value>
119 For automatically assigned bindings for unordered access
120 views (UAV), the register number is added to this base to
121 determine the binding number. Optionally only set it for
122 a single shader stage. Only affects HLSL.
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400123 -fubo-binding-base [stage] <value>
David Netoa2900672017-01-28 13:03:24 -0800124 Sets the lowest automatically assigned binding number for
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400125 uniform buffer objects (UBO). Optionally only set it for
126 a single shader stage.
David Neto63313f92017-06-07 09:15:34 -0700127 For HLSL, the resource register number is added to this
128 base.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400129 -fshader-stage=<stage>
130 Treat subsequent input files as having stage <stage>.
David Neto357d24b2017-06-04 18:27:12 -0400131 Valid stages are vertex, vert, fragment, frag, tesscontrol,
132 tesc, tesseval, tese, geometry, geom, compute, and comp.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400133 -g Generate source-level debug information.
David Neto9eb2d252020-07-06 10:04:25 -0700134 -h Display available options.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400135 --help Display available options.
136 -I <value> Add directory to include search path.
qiningb3cfde42016-05-14 01:43:31 -0400137 -mfmt=<format> Output SPIR-V binary code using the selected format. This
138 option may be specified only when the compilation output is
David Netoba92b112020-07-22 08:54:14 -0700139 in SPIR-V binary code form. Available options are:
140 bin - SPIR-V binary words. This is the default.
141 c - Binary words as C initializer list of 32-bit ints
142 num - List of comma-separated 32-bit hex integers
qiningbde33a92016-02-01 14:30:07 -0500143 -M Generate make dependencies. Implies -E and -w.
144 -MM An alias for -M.
145 -MD Generate make dependencies and compile.
146 -MF <file> Write dependency output to the given file.
147 -MT <target> Specify the target of the rule emitted by dependency
148 generation.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-0400149 -O Optimize the generated SPIR-V code for better performance.
150 -Os Optimize the generated SPIR-V code for smaller size.
151 -O0 Disable optimization.
152 -o <file> Write output to <file>.
153 A file name of '-' represents standard output.
154 -std=<value> Version and profile for GLSL input files. Possible values
155 are concatenations of version and profile, e.g. 310es,
156 450core, etc. Ignored for HLSL files.
David Neto9f95ca92020-01-30 09:19:24 -0500157 -S Emit SPIR-V assembly instead of binary.
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-0400158 --show-limits Display available limit names and their default values.
qiningf6d83742016-01-28 16:05:11 -0500159 --target-env=<environment>
David Netoc9931582018-03-22 07:32:14 -0700160 Set the target client environment, and the semantics
161 of warnings and errors. An optional suffix can specify
162 the client version. Values are:
163 vulkan1.0 # The default
164 vulkan1.1
David Netocdac1242020-01-15 12:51:13 -0800165 vulkan1.2
David Netoc9931582018-03-22 07:32:14 -0700166 vulkan # Same as vulkan1.0
167 opengl4.5
168 opengl # Same as opengl4.5
David Neto23bbb322019-07-02 10:17:31 -0400169 --target-spv=<spirv-version>
170 Set the SPIR-V version to be used for the generated SPIR-V
171 module. The default is the highest version of SPIR-V
172 required to be supported for the target environment.
173 For example, default for vulkan1.0 is spv1.0, and
David Netocdac1242020-01-15 12:51:13 -0800174 the default for vulkan1.1 is spv1.3,
175 the default for vulkan1.2 is spv1.5.
David Neto23bbb322019-07-02 10:17:31 -0400176 Values are:
David Neto0d8908a2019-10-04 15:31:15 -0400177 spv1.0, spv1.1, spv1.2, spv1.3, spv1.4, spv1.5
Lei Zhang9340ae52018-09-20 11:05:50 -0400178 --version Display compiler version information.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400179 -w Suppresses all warning messages.
180 -Werror Treat all warnings as errors.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400181 -x <language> Treat subsequent input files as having type <language>.
David Netocdefe182016-10-21 01:12:53 -0400182 Valid languages are: glsl, hlsl.
183 For files ending in .hlsl the default is hlsl.
184 Otherwise the default is glsl.
Andrew Woloszyne549e7b2015-07-16 11:07:40 -0400185'''
